Distance Learning For The Long Haul- Student Readiness Tips

The pandemic has changed every aspect of human existence, including the way education is imparted. Regular schooling is no longer the way students learn. Right now, online and hybrid models are the need of the hour as safety is paramount. As a student or parent, the readiness to embrace distance learning is the biggest concern. After all, you will not want to compromise with the quality of education because you aren’t in a conventional classroom.

28 Skills of #ReallyReady Students

28 Skills of #ReallyReady Students | Information and digital literacy in education via the digital path | Scoop.it
College and work readiness is embedded in many district mission statements and at the forefront of many educators’ minds.

Students will not only need to be able to persist through middle school and onto high school, but  they also will need a unique set of skills in order to thrive in college, work and life.

7 Practical Tips To Show Your Online Students How To Learn Before You Start Teaching - eLearning Industry

7 Practical Tips To Show Your Online Students How To Learn Before You Start Teaching - eLearning Industry | Information and digital literacy in education via the digital path | Scoop.it

Want to know how to show your Online Students how to learn?Check 7 practical tips to show your Online Students how to learn before you start teaching. 


Online educators make great efforts to bring serious changes in the educational system. However, they often forget about something really important: Not all online students know how to learn. Students need incentives, tips, and strategies that help them manage their time and handle the courses they take. This article offers 7 practical tips that show how educators can teach their online students to learn before guiding them through the curriculum.
